Hammer Mills are used for shredding of biomass, horticultural and forest residues. Medium speed heavy swing hammer mill chops the biomass into granular size which is passed through a screening area
Hi-Tech Hammer Mills are in a Robust Steel Construction, reinforced at critical areas (load bearing pedestal) by welding stiffners. Large diameter balanced roller is built with high tensile strength steel and machined plates structurally welded. Grinding Chamber is provided with liner and replaceable grinding bars. Hammer Mill is placed on anti-vibration mounting for vibration less operation and structural safety of building. Power is provided by directly coupled TEFC motor. Feeding screw to the Hammer Mill is provided with frequency control device to control the input feed.
Material is fed into the Hammer Mill by the Feeding Conveyor. Wide opening feed mouth is suitably designed for safe feeding. Swinging Hammer Mill forces the material on to the stationary grinding bars. Material is shredded to desired size by having restricted air gap between swinging Hammers and Grinding Bars. Material is forced through a screen into the bottom chamber for transfer by Briquette Press feeding screw or material extraction screw.
